Output 23e707fd7941a578ac197deedb34b6ea936a116622bba24fd91408426f38e530:0

value
977658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1ebf35897d0eafe72309e2b41fab6cd10f84f3 OP_EQUAL
address
3QrgPbqehmgF6cehzUA9B1xvwWwzJGCjRa
transaction
23e707fd7941a578ac197deedb34b6ea936a116622bba24fd91408426f38e530
spent
true